在MySQL中,可以使用用户定义变量来存储和操作数据。要在当前select语句中使用变量值,可以按照以下步骤进行操作:
SET
语句来声明并初始化变量。例如,SET @variable_name = value;
可以用来声明一个名为variable_name
的变量,并将其初始化为value
。@variable_name
来引用变量的值。例如,SELECT column_name FROM table_name WHERE column_name = @variable_name;
可以用来检索与变量值匹配的行。SET
语句来实现。例如,SET @variable_name = new_value;
可以用来更新变量的值。需要注意的是,变量在会话结束后会被自动释放,如果需要在多个查询之间共享变量的值,可以在会话开始时声明变量,并在会话结束前手动释放变量。
MySQL中使用变量的优势在于可以在查询过程中存储和操作数据,提供了更灵活的查询方式。它可以用于各种场景,例如:
对于腾讯云的相关产品和产品介绍链接地址,可以参考以下内容:
请注意,以上仅为腾讯云的相关产品示例,其他云计算品牌商也提供类似的产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云